seen some nice black Race Face chain-rings on chain reaction, now i have an idea of which are suitable for my bike the only thing that's confused me a bit is where it says (CD) or (ATB) what does this mean? thx guys


 
Posted : 10/05/2010 3:08 pm
Posts: 0
Free Member
 

different spider attachments and BCD on them :

ATB 110/74 pcd (5-arm)
CD 94/58 pcd (5-arm)

Firstly you have to ID wether you need 4 or 5 bolt holes and then what circle diamater the bolts have - what crankset have you got?
